Nintendo Switch OLED Model

ownerNintendo Co., Ltd. (Japan)
originJapan
manufacturedPrimarily in China, but also produced in Vietnam

The Nintendo Switch OLED Model is a handheld hybrid video game console developed by Nintendo. Originally launched in late 2021, this version represents a refined iteration of the original Switch hardware, featuring a vibrant 7-inch OLED screen and enhanced audio.

While the brand is synonymous with Japanese innovation and culture, the hardware assembly is primarily concentrated in China. In recent years, production has diversified to include facilities in Vietnam to ensure supply chain resilience. Nintendo maintains strict quality control over these manufacturing hubs to uphold its global reputation for durable consumer electronics.

Ownership of the brand remains firmly with Nintendo Co., Ltd., which is headquartered in Kyoto, Japan. As one of the oldest and most successful companies in the gaming industry, Nintendo continues to operate as an independent entity, managing its intellectual property, console hardware, and publishing divisions globally.
